Ingredients You’ll Need
(Serves 8–10 | 9-inch round or 8×8″ square pan)
1½ cups (180g) all-purpose flour
1 cup (200g) granulated sugar
½ cup (45g) unsweetened cocoa powder (natural or Dutch-process*)
1 tsp baking soda
½ tsp salt
2 large eggs, room temperature
½ cup (120ml) vegetable oil (or melted coconut oil)
1 cup (240ml) milk (whole or plant-based)
1 tsp pure vanilla extract
1 cup (240ml) hot water or hot coffee (coffee deepens chocolate flavor—don’t worry, it won’t taste like coffee!)
 Pro Tip: Use high-quality cocoa powder (like Hershey’s or Ghirardelli) for best results.
Step-by-Step Instructions:
Step-by-Step Instructions
1. Prep & Preheat
Preheat oven to 350°F (180°C).
Grease and flour a 9-inch round cake pan (or line with parchment).
2. Mix Dry Ingredients
In a large bowl, whisk together:
Flour
Sugar
Cocoa powder
Baking soda
Salt
3. Add Wet Ingredients
Whisk in eggs, oil, milk, and vanilla until smooth.
4. Pour in Hot Liquid
Slowly stir in hot water (or coffee) until fully combined.
 Batter will be thin—that’s normal! This ensures a light, moist crumb.
5. Bake to Perfection
Pour into prepared pan.
Bake 35–40 minutes, until a toothpick comes out clean.
